JACOBITE PAPERS. 26 Letters Signed and Autograph Letter Signed by Marc-Pierre, Comte D'Argenson as Secretary of State at the Ministry of War, concerning the attempted French invasion of England in 1744, 3 Dec 1743-31 March 1744; 25 Autograph Letters Signed by -- Malloch, secretary to the Young Pretender, 1 March-21 April 1744.
Papers relating to the 1745 rebellion, the majority to Henry, Viscout Irwin, Lord Lieutenant of East Riding of Yorkshire, including Document Signed by George I (permission to grant commissions in the militias), letters from the Duke of Newcastle and Sir Wiliam Yonge in Whitehall, of Jacques Sterne in York, and others, together with 2 printed documents, giving accounts of recapture of Carlisle and of the battle of Culloden, 3 Sep 1745-21 July 1747.
Christie's, 20 Nov 2003, Lots 207 & 209.
Creation dates: 3 Dec 1743 - 21 July 1747
